As you read the article "Geronimo: The Warrior," use this table to take notes that will help you analyze the writing Evaluate th
Masja [62]

Answer:

thesis statement Geronimo became a bitter warrior after his family was attacked by José Maria Carrasco.

evidence The writer gathered evidence from Geronimo’s autobiography, which includes facts and anecdotes from his life. For example, Geronimo burned his belongings, his children’s toys, and two tipis after the Mexican attack.

structure The essay reads well, but it lacks the traditional structure of essays. Some irrelevant discussion is included as well.

strategies The writer uses a cause-and-effect strategy and an appeal to emotions (pathos). He argues that the cause was the Mexican attack on the Apache camp, which resulted in the death of his mother, wife, and three children. The effect was Geronimo becoming a ruthless warrior.

The appeal to emotions (pathos) comes in the description of the attack on Geronimo’s family. Rielly also describes Geronimo standing alone in a river after the attacks as a way of showing his state of mind after losing his family.

fallacies Edward Rielly’s article about Geronimo doesn’t seem to have many obvious logical fallacies.

overall quality This is a good essay. It focuses on providing solid supporting evidence, and it demonstrates clear cause-and-effect relationships.
